Chester water leak repair costs vary widely and are determined by several factors, among them the location and severity of the leak, accessibility, and local labor rates. Minor leaks, like those from a faucet or just under a sink, might cost only $100 to $300 to fix. But if we're talking about something more serious, like a leak behind a wall or under a floor, or a leak involving a main water line, the costs could be anywhere from $500 to several thousand dollars. And that doesn't include the potential for water damage that could also necessitate a lot of extra time and expense to repair.

The extent to which home insurance covers a water leak depends mainly on the precise wording of your policy and the reason for the leak. Most standard home insurance policies cover what they call "sudden and accidental" water damage, such as that from a burst pipe. However, they typically do not cover what they define as "gradual" damage, like what might occur with a slow leak that many would say shows signs of an uncared-for house. To really know the extent to which you're protected, you would need to read your policy or talk to your agent.
You can try your hand at repairing a water leak, provided it amounts to no more than a minor trickle. Leaks that fall into this category include a sink with a continually dripping faucet and a small under-sink leak that might have come from that same faucet. In these minor-leak situations, the first step in the repair process is to cut off the water supply so that no more of it can surge into the places where it doesn't belong. For a fix-it-yourself minor water leak repair, you might need no more than a wrench, some sealing tape, and/or plumber's putty.
In Chester, insurance does not usually cover water damage that stems from neglected maintenance, steady leaks, or plumbing troubles that have been long-term. This concern generally relates to leaks that happen over time and are the result of wear and tear or poor upkeep. Beyond that, insurance policies typically also exclude from coverage damage caused by flooding from outside sources, like heavy rain or natural disasters, unless you have obtained specific flood insurance. Furthermore, if the sewer or drainage systems back up, that might not be a covered loss either, unless you have additional coverage for that specific scenario. Always review your policy details for specifics on coverage exclusions.

Drying out walls after a water leak in Chester requires several important steps. First, locate and fix the source of the leak to prevent further water damage. Then, remove any baseboards or moldings to allow better airflow. Absorb standing water with towels or mops, and ensure proper ventilation by opening windows and doors. Promote air circulation with fans; set up dehumidifiers to remove moisture from the air. If the drywall is soaked, cut away and replace the damaged sections. Monitor the walls for mold, and consult a professional for extensive damage or if you find mold.
